Sidewalk leveling services involve the process of repairing and restoring uneven or sunken concrete walkways. Over time, sidewalks can develop cracks, heaves, or uneven surfaces due to soil shifting, freeze-thaw cycles, or general settling. Skilled service providers use specialized techniques to lift, level, and stabilize the concrete, creating a safer and more even walking surface. This process often includes the use of hydraulic jacks, mudjacking, or polyurethane foam injections to raise the concrete back to its original position without the need for complete replacement.

These services address common problems such as tripping hazards, structural instability, and aesthetic concerns. Uneven sidewalks can pose safety risks for pedestrians, especially children, seniors, or those with mobility challenges. Additionally, a cracked or uneven surface can lead to further deterioration, increasing the likelihood of costly repairs or replacements. By leveling the sidewalk, property owners can improve safety, prevent liability issues, and maintain the curb appeal of their property.

The overview below groups typical Sidewalk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hernando County,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- The cost to level a damaged or uneven sidewalk typically ranges from $2 to $5 per square foot, with total prices depending on the extent of the damage. For example, a 10-foot by 3-foot section might cost between $60 and $150 to repair.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ific sidewalk conditions.

Resurfacing Expenses - Resurfacing or overlay services generally fall within the $3 to $7 per square foot range. For instance, resurfacing a 20-foot by 4-foot area could cost approximately $240 to $560. Costs vary depending on the current condition and desired finish.

Full Replacement Costs - Replacing an entire sidewalk can range from $8 to $15 per square foot, influenced by material choices and project complexity. A typical 30-foot by 4-foot sidewalk might cost between $960 and $1,800. Local contractors can assess site-specific requirements for accurate pricing.

Additional Service Fees - Extra costs may include site preparation, permits, or debris removal, which can add a few hundred dollars to the overall price. These fees depend on the project scope and local regulations. Pros can clarify potential additional charges during consultation.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is sidewalk leveling? Sidewalk leveling involves adjusting and restoring uneven or sunken concrete slabs to create a flat, safe walking surface.

Why might I need sidewalk leveling services? Services are often needed to repair trip hazards, improve accessibility, and enhance the appearance of property sidewalks.

How do local pros perform sidewalk leveling? They typically use specialized equipment and techniques to lift and stabilize the concrete slabs without full replacement.

Is sidewalk leveling a permanent solution? When properly performed, it can provide a long-lasting repair, but ongoing ground movement or settling may require future maintenance.
